Output afc9464a18c1428959b23dffa28058b65e63ec3e3a0bc8bc5f47bf3009216a4d:0

value
4390770
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9fc44cb79322b62e583c9ade790ad0026fe2ab0c OP_EQUALVERIFY OP_CHECKSIG
address
1FZmbeDVWMUa4jaY1NX5SLdkah4nec6XXr
transaction
afc9464a18c1428959b23dffa28058b65e63ec3e3a0bc8bc5f47bf3009216a4d
confirmations
261688
spent
true